- What should you order?
- Lean into regional specialties. Start with the Vojvodina meze to taste the area's paprika-driven flavors. For the main event, the shareable Paligo Plata for Two offers a cross-section, or go for the hearty T-Bone Steak, which highlights the region's meat production.

- Anything to know before you go?
- The restaurant is on the outskirts of Palic, not in the lakeside tourist core. Portions are generous and the style is relaxed, making it ideal for a leisurely lunch or a hearty, unpretentious dinner.
